Hiball Energy Sparkling Water Grapefruit is a zero calorie, zero sugar energy drink featuring 160mg of organic caffeine, 50mg each of organic ginseng and guarana, plus B vitamins. Crafted with all-natural ingredients and no artificial additives, it offers a clean, keto-friendly energy boost in a refreshing sparkling water format, perfect for health-conscious professionals on the move.

Pretty clean caffeine, however...
I used to buy these at Ralph's up until a year or so ago. Unfortunately Anheuser-Busch discontinued this brand several years after acquiring it from the original, "grassroot" creators. Now it's owned/operated by Tilray Brands, based in NY. My first observation is that it seems slightly less carbonated and less flavored than I recall. Keep in mind HiBall's appeal was its' clean, sugar-free, lightly flavored recipe, along with a medium-dose of caffiene, at 160mgs. (400 milligrams is the FDA cutoff. Anymore than 200 in one day might blow my adrenal system out and induce a cardiac event) But it just seems a little lighter in carbonation and flavor than I recall. Still good, though. Wild Berry was always my go-to. I'm not sure if Tilray is cutting corners on ingredients, or even the aluminum cans, but I will order some other flavors to test myself. In the meantime, I'm fairly happy to recommend if you're not in the mood for the many zombie-piss and depleted uranium-based caffeine drinks out there. Cheers.
